Scope and Content

John D. Strong Papers, 1890. J. D. Strong was an attorney in St. Joseph. He was also a Judge, perhaps a U. S. Judge, as his cases are digested in Central Law Journal, 1880. At one time he was in the law department of the St. Joseph Kansas City and Council Bluff's Railroad. He lived on the south side of Felix Street between 13th and 14th Street. He was married to Mary E. Strong and had two sons, also lawyers, John W. and James W. 30 total items - 28 letters, 1 news clipping, 1 Pullen & Cooper Boarding Horses receipt.
